Medical Degree Overview
Becoming an ophthalmologist requires rigorous educational qualifications, starting with a medical degree. This journey begins with a bachelor's degree, followed by medical school, where students undergo extensive medical education.
During medical school, future ophthalmologists learn about human anatomy, physiology, and various medical disciplines. They must meet specific degree requirements, including clinical rotations, to gain hands-on experience.
After earning their medical degree, aspiring ophthalmologists typically complete a residency in ophthalmology, further honing their skills. This process not only prepares them to diagnose and treat eye conditions but also instills a deep commitment to patient care.

Technology and Equipment
Advancements in technology and equipment play a significant role in delivering effective eye care in Burnaby.
Dr. Donald Matheson utilizes cutting-edge technology to guarantee precise diagnoses and treatments for his patients. State-of-the-art diagnostic equipment, including digital imaging systems and optical coherence tomography, allows for detailed examinations of the eyes.
These tools help identify conditions like glaucoma and macular degeneration early, which is vital for successful intervention. With this advanced technology, Dr. Matheson can tailor treatment plans that best serve each individual's needs.
